RELEASE DATE: August 19, 2022. 

Since we last heard from them on 2018’s Cardinal, Madrid’s Le Temps Du Loup have embarked on a journey of sonic discovery, not only building upon the template that made that LP so potent, but also expanding with the possibilities inherent in a broadened canvas. Their newest offering Enthraller is a continuation of established themes such as the breakdown of society and a forewarning of the potential for darkness that could emerge from such pathways. But even more importantly, it stands as a striking experiment that sees them re-imagining their sound in varying contexts, offering listeners the opportunity to look deeper into their songwriting and see glimpses of what’s to come from these adventurous, compelling artists.

Opening track “Unto Marathon” is the EP’s shortest track, but it manifests as more than just a simple intro, surveying Le Temps Du Loup’s softer side, exhibiting synth as an integral additional layer, and showing their ability to navigate a drum-less track – an idea that comes into play much more considerably as the record moves into its B side. “Vertu” immediately punches through the final moments of “Unto Marathon” with muscular drumming, but then settles into what may be the band’s most melodic moments as they move calmly along through a three-minute stretch of quintessential mid-tempo post-rock. Even the moments when the volume is turned up have a wonderfully sweeping, alluring alt-metal vibe that is reminiscent of what it might sound like if Failure was covering a Pelican song. Of course, it’s not all presented with a subdued sensibility, as “Vertu” eventually sees the band returning to their chugging post-metal roots to mount the track’s rousing finale. The ten-and-half minute Side A closer “Sic semper tyrannis” covers most of the ground Le Temps Du Loup have trekked to this point: moody, methodical post-rock, towering post-metal, and alt-rock that lands somewhere between dreamy and destructive.
